Can you spray your grill with Pam?

But, should a spray be used? Non-stick cooking sprays like Pam can be sprayed on a grill to prevent food from sticking. The original Pam spray works best because it has a smoke point of 400° Fahrenheit. It is important to remain vigilant when spraying a hot grill since flare-ups are possible near coals or a flame.

Can I use butter on my Blackstone griddle?

Yes, you can use butter on a Blackstone Griddle. Butter is excellent for cooking on a flat top grill as it adds flavor and color to food. However, butter is not the best choice to season your Griddle if you want a long-lasting non-stick surface.

How often should you season a Blackstone griddle?

How often does a Blackstone Griddle need to be seasoned? A Blackstone Griddle needs to be seasoned well, with several coats, before the first use. Then, after every cook, you should do a light seasoning of one coat to help maintain the non-stick surface.

How long does it take to season a griddle?

How long does it take to season a Blackstone griddle? While it only takes about 15-30 minutes to apply a layer of oil to the Blackstone griddle, you’ll want to coat it 2-3 times to get a good seasoning. Turn the burners to the maximum temperature and wait about 10 minutes so they get to full heat.

Does Pam spray ruin pans?

It may sound harmless—even counterintuitive—but using a nonstick cooking spray, such as Pam or Smart Balance, can damage your pan’s nonstick finish. Cooking sprays leave a film that adheres to the nonstick surface and is tough to remove with just soap and water.

What oils are good for high heat?

The best oils for standing up to high heat during frying are avocado, peanut, canola, sunflower, and sesame oil. These oils have a high smoke point (400°F and higher), which means they are better suited for cooking at higher temperatures.

Why is food sticking to my Blackstone griddle?

Food easily sticks when your griddle is dirty or has accumulated too much oil. To prevent sticking, always clean your flat-top grill after every use and deep-clean it from time to time. Ensure that you oil your meat or the cooktop before cooking and pre-heat the griddle before cooking.
